ABSTRACT:
A radiation beam modulator (1; 500; 600) that can be employed for modulating a radiation beam (60) in a radiation system. The modulator (1; 500; 600) comprises a bath (590; 690) containing a radiation attenuating fluid (520; 620) and multiple low radiation attenuating bars (570; 670) immersed in the fluid (520; 620) to form an array of multiple columns (525; 625). A height adjuster (530; 630) is arranged for adjusting a respective level of immersion of the bars (570; 670) in the fluid (520; 620) thereby to adjust the heights of the fluid columns (525; 625) such that the columns (525; 625) collectively form a radiation beam modulating profile.
